2000 soundtrack album by Lyle Lovett
Professional ratings Review scores Source Rating Allmusic [ 1]
Dr. T & the Women is the soundtrack to Robert Altman 's film, Dr. T & the Women . All tracks are instrumentals except, "Ain't It Somethin'," "You've Been So Good Up Till Now" and "She's Already Made Up Her Mind."
